We ate lunch at Whispering Canyon Cafe yesterday and had a great time. The entertainment was great, we had a fantastic server. I had my bday pin on and he played it up the whole time we were there. I had a coke and asked for a refill and he brought out the huge glass with huge straw. My kids loved the pony races and the singing and other entertainment. The servers are hilarous with each other. And I got a free dessert for my bday.

I had the pulled pork sandwich which was delicious, my dh had a hamburger which he said was good. My kids are picky but enjoyed the mac and cheese and hamburgers.

We'll definately be back!
